Lyon´s Garde acknowledges Athletic threat

Lyon head coach Remi Garde says he respects ‘all the players’ from Athletic Bilbao ahead of their Europa League clash on Thursday.

Athletic Bilbao have started the season poorly, losing four of eight games in La Liga, while they are also bottom of Europa League Group I with just one point from two matches.

But Garde believes Athletic, who made the final of the Europa League last season, remain a tough proposition despite losing three of their last four games in all competitions.

“We know them,” Garde said.

“They are a team who like to play with the ball, with a lot of good and fast players when they are in possession.

“It’s hard to work around them, even so they are in a difficult situation at the moment in the Liga.

“They have also had a rough start in the Europa League but they can do much better and that has been shown it their most recent games.”

Lyon and Bilbao played each other in pre-season, a friendly which Garde’s side lost 2-1.

But the coach believes that result will have little bearing on Thursday’s game.

“The conditions were different, we just came back from a training break in Tignes, they had just gone back to training,” Garde said.

“There has been a lot of changes since that game for both teams so what we saw then is not going to be the same tomorrow.”

Lyon are top of Group I with two wins from as many games and sit third in Ligue 1, just one point behind joint leaders Paris Saint-Germain and Marseille.
